407. Coaching Hotline: Why We Want Things & Not Forcing It When We Don't
In this week’s Coaching Hotline episode, I’m answering two listener questions about motivation, decision-making, and self-coaching. The first question explores why we avoid certain things, like relationships or hobbies, and how not having a clear “why” can keep us stuck. The second dives into the messy relationship between motivation and hobbies—specifically, why writing feels so dreadful sometimes.
